The government buyer is Pinellas County Solid Waste Department, located in Clearwater, Florida. The awarded vendor is HDR Engineering, Inc., with offices in Tampa, FL. The contract is for continuing professional engineering consulting services related to the Waste to Energy (WTE) Facility operated by the County's Solid Waste Department. Services include operational and maintenance consulting, report preparation and review, facility inspections, project and construction support, environmental emissions monitoring, electrical generation support, surveying and mapping, geotechnical services, permitting, cost estimating, construction engineering and inspection, project management support, and miscellaneous engineering services as directed by the County. The contract includes detailed requirements such as design activities supported by calculations, AutoCAD deliverables, quality control, and compliance with ADA digital accessibility standards. The contract has a maximum term of five years with one optional 24-month extension and a compensation cap of $7,000,000. The consultant must perform work on an assignment basis with written authorization for each task. Subcontracting requires County approval, and there is a requirement for at least 10% financial commitment to certified Pinellas County small business enterprise subconsultants for assignments valued at $50,000 or more. The contract includes detailed insurance requirements, indemnification clauses, and compliance with Florida statutes including public records and immigration laws. The place of performance is Pinellas County, Florida, with the vendor’s office in Tampa, FL. The contract also involves subconsultants such as BPA Engineers, Cumbey & Fair, Inc., Gulf Atlantic Engineers, P.A., SAM, and Tierra Inc., who provide specialized services including surveying, engineering, and technical support. The contract requires monthly status meetings and detailed invoicing with progress reports. Unique contract requirements include strict adherence to ADA digital accessibility compliance, E-Verify system usage for work authorization, and detailed audit and record-keeping provisions by the consultant.
